Big oil whines as in-state oil drilling winds down | Opinion


Here’s what a big corporation sounds like when it whines after posting record profits: Chevron, in a federal financial filing during the winter, griped about “higher US upstream impairment charges mainly in California. Continued regulatory challenges in (California have) resulted in lower than anticipated future investment levels in…business plans.”

Translation: Oil drilling is winding down in California and has been for the last ten years, partly because many wells are almost tapped out and Big Oil — having milked enormous profits from California’s resources for decades — is not happy about having to pay close-out costs.
